Input/Output (I/O) features

9-pin serial port (one standard and one optional)

DisplayPort connector (one standard and one optional)

Eight Universal Serial Bus (USB) connectors (two on the front panel and six on the rear panel)

One Ethernet connector

One Personal System/2 (PS/2) keyboard connector (optional)

One PS/2 mouse connector (optional)

One VGA monitor connector

Three audio connectors on the rear panel (audio line-in connector, audio line-out connector, and microphone connector)

Two audio connectors on the front panel (microphone connector and headphone connector)

Expansion

One PCI Express x1 card slot

One PCI Express x16 graphics card slot

Two hard disk drive bays

Two optical drive bays

Two PCI card slots

Power supply

Your computer comes with one of the following types of power supply:

280-watt automatic voltage-sensing power supply

450-watt automatic voltage-sensing power supply

Security features

Ability to enable and disable USB connectors individually

Ability to enable or disable a device

Computrace Agent software embedded in firmware

Cover presence switch (also called intrusion switch)

Keyboard with fingerprint reader (shipped with some models)

Power-on password (POP), administrator password, and hard disk drive password to deter unauthorized use of your computer

Startup sequence control

Startup without keyboard or mouse

Support for a cable lock

Support for a padlock

Support for an integrated cable lock (Kensington lock)

Trusted Platform Module (TPM)
